Gather Supplies and Prep the Tank
In my own deep-clean sessions (especially on neglected tanks with heavy brown spotting), the difference between a calm restart and a week of problems was simple: I had enough buckets, I used a dedicated gravel siphon, and I avoided anything that could leave residue.
“Household cleaners—including dish soap and bleach—can leave residues and are not considered fish-safe unless the tank is thoroughly rinsed and the product is explicitly labeled for aquarium use.”
“For emergency transfers, keeping fish in aerated, temperature-matched water helps reduce stress while you clean the display tank.”
– Move fish to a temporary holding container with aerated, heated water
Use a clean food-grade tub or spare aquarium. Match the tank temperature closely (within ~1–2°F / 0.5–1°C) and run an airstone or gentle sponge filter so dissolved oxygen stays stable.
– Unplug equipment and prepare buckets, algae scraper, and a fish-safe siphon
Have at least two buckets: one for dechlorinated rinse water and one for siphoned waste/discard. Use a siphon sized to your substrate (thin gravel vacs clog less).
– Wear gloves and work in a ventilated area
Gloves protect your skin from biofilm and potential pathogens in old systems, and ventilation is important if you use any acids for mineral deposits.
Q: How long can fish stay out of the tank during a deep clean?
Typically, aim for under 1–2 hours if water is aerated and temperature-matched; longer clean-outs increase stress and risk of ammonia buildup in the holding container.
Drain and Remove All Old Water and Debris
Draining completely and removing debris is the foundation of safe tank cleaning. Old aquariums can hold years of dissolved organics and compacted waste in the gravel, so partial “top-offs” often leave the root problem behind.
If your tank is cloudy, smells sour, or has visible sludge under decor, that’s usually not just algae—it’s accumulated organic waste. Siphoning is the controlled way to remove it without spreading it across the tank.
“Aquarium detritus accumulates in substrate and on hardscape; siphoning removes both visible waste and a portion of suspended debris that drives ammonia and nitrite.”
“Do not reuse tank water that has high organics or pathogens; replacing it with fresh dechlorinated water reduces ongoing stressors.”
– Siphon out old water and discard it (don’t reuse “clean” water)
Even if water looks “light” in color, old tanks can contain dissolved waste and microbes. Discard it and start clean.
– Remove gravel, decorations, filters media, and loose algae buildup
For long-term neglect, remove filter media you’re planning to replace. If you plan to keep some media for cycling, handle it gently in old-tank water (not chlorinated water).
– Rinse tank parts with dechlorinated or clean water first
Pre-rinse glass and decor to reduce how much scrub/paste you’ll use later.
Q: Can I save filter media to speed up cycling?
Yes—if you keep it wet and oxygenated/handled gently, transferring a portion of established media can reduce the “new tank” spike; however, if the media is clogged with sludge, replacement may be safer.
Q: Is it ever OK to clean a tank without fully draining it?
For minor algae, a partial clean can work; for an “old” tank with buildup, full draining plus substrate removal is usually safer for fish health.
Clean the Tank Glass, Decorations, and Accessories
Scrubbing glass and hardscape removes the sticky biofilm layer algae can anchor to. For old tanks, that biofilm is often a major driver of “return” growth, especially brown/tan films that don’t respond to light alone.
When I clean decorations, I treat them like surfaces in a kitchen—except I don’t use household chemicals. Instead, I focus on mechanical removal first (scrub/brush), then targeted sanitizing if needed.
“Algae and biofilm generally adhere to microscopic surface films; mechanical scraping and brushing remove the attachment points more effectively than relying on water changes alone.”
“Using non-scratch tools on glass preserves clarity and prevents micro-scratches that can trap algae and detritus.”
– Scrub glass with an algae scraper or non-scratch sponge
Scrape gently to avoid gouging. For corners, rotate the scraper angle and work in sections.
– Soak decorations in warm water and scrub to remove buildup
Use a dedicated tub. A warm soak loosens slime and improves brush contact—then scrub under running dechlorinated water.
– Clean lids, hoses, and equipment surfaces carefully
Wipe only with aquarium-safe methods. For tubing and intake parts, flush with dechlorinated water to remove loose film.
Q: Should I use vinegar on everything?
No—vinegar is best for mineral scale. Overusing acids can pit metal parts or damage certain coatings; always rinse extremely well and test compatibility first.
Clean the Gravel and Substrate Safely
Cleaning gravel safely means extracting trapped waste without destroying all beneficial biological function at once. The right approach depends on how old and compacted the substrate is.
In practice, I use a “risk-based” decision: if the gravel looks intact and only has surface muck, I deep-siphon. If it’s ancient with deep anaerobic smell (“rotten egg”), I plan partial replacement—because no cleaning method can reliably make that substrate safe for fish immediately.
“Substrate can accumulate trapped waste and pockets of low-oxygen decomposition; stirring and siphoning helps remove the detritus that fuels ammonia.”
“If substrate is excessively old or contaminated, partial replacement reduces the duration of harmful leachates during restart.”
– Deep clean gravel using a siphon while stirring it to lift trapped waste
Stir gently enough to lift detritus, then siphon. Avoid turning it into a sandstorm—cloudiness is fine briefly, but you don’t want to bury waste again.
– If gravel is very old, consider a partial replacement instead of full boil/chemical use
Boiling and aggressive chemicals can sterilize the substrate and collapse biological stability.
– Rinse thoroughly until runoff is clearer
Rinse until water runs lighter. Then proceed to reassembly without delays.
| Scenario | Best Action | Why It Works |
|---|---|---|
| Light algae + mild surface muck | Deep siphon only | Targets waste without fully resetting the system |
| Brown film + odorless substrate | Siphon + partial decor scrub | Biofilm cleanup stops “reseed” on surfaces |
| Strong rotten-egg smell / deep sludge | Partial substrate replacement | Removes deep anaerobic waste source |
Q: What’s the safest way to handle “mystery” substrate?
Stir-and-siphon first; if there’s persistent odor, clumping, or extreme cloudiness, replace a portion rather than attempting full sterilization.
Sanitize Without Damaging Beneficial Surfaces
Sanitizing is about removing harmful buildup, not sterilizing everything. You want to avoid leaving behind residues or stripping beneficial bacteria faster than your tank can recover.
This is where people often derail the process—using soap, detergents, or “kitchen descalers” that aren’t designed for aquariums. In my first deep clean, I used a diluted all-purpose cleaner “because it smelled strong but safe”—it was not. The tank looked fine, then fish stopped feeding and parameters fluctuated for several days. Since then, I only use aquarium-appropriate approaches and I rinse until there’s zero scent.
“Vinegar is a weak organic acid used for scale; however, any acidic cleaner should be followed by extensive rinsing to prevent pH swings.”
“Avoiding soap and detergents prevents residue film that can disrupt gill function and water chemistry.”
“Household chlorine-based sanitizers can leave byproducts and require strict neutralization; aquarium keepers generally avoid them for whole-tank cleaning.”
– Avoid soap, detergents, and household cleaners (they can leave toxic residues)
Even “a small amount” can be enough to affect fish, especially sensitive species.
– Use aquarium-safe methods (e.g., diluted vinegar for mineral deposits where appropriate)
Household vinegar commonly contains about 5% acetic acid in the U.S. (per typical labeling and food-grade specifications)USDA/ingredient labeling conventions (household vinegar)—so dilute appropriately and restrict use to scale-prone areas.
– Rinse extremely well before reintroducing any water or equipment
Rinse until it smells neutral and feels residue-free on glass, decor, and hoses.

Reassemble, Refill, and Restart the Tank
Reassembling in the correct order and restarting slowly protects your biological filter. After a deep clean, the tank is effectively “restarting,” so your priority becomes controlled stability: temperature, oxygenation, and water chemistry.
Right after I finish reassembly, I usually verify flow direction, heater operation, and air distribution before adding fish back. Then I run a structured water-quality plan for several days—because even “clean” tanks can need time to re-establish nitrogen processing (ammonia → nitrite → nitrate).
“Nitrifying bacteria convert ammonia to nitrite and then nitrate; after a major cleaning, expect a cycling adjustment period.”
“After dechlorination, the next risk is ammonia/nitrite—so measuring with reliable liquid test kits is essential before adding fish.”
– Reinstall substrate, decorations, and equipment in the correct order
If you moved decor and tools, place the hardest items first, then substrate (if needed), then filtration and heating.
– Fill with dechlorinated water and set temperature and aeration
Treat tap water with a dechlorinator before it enters the tank. According to major conditioner manufacturers’ label guidance, dosing is based on volume and is intended to neutralize chlorine/chloramine instantly (Seachem Prime / API AquaSafe / similar label instructions).
– Plan a full water-quality check and cycling as needed before adding fish
Test ammonia, nitrite, nitrate, and pH. If you fully stripped the system (especially filter media), you may need to cycle again. For many aquarists, this often means several weeks; in my experience, the “danger window” is most intense when ammonia and then nitrite rise.
Q: When can I put my fish back?
Only when water parameters are safe—at minimum, ammonia and nitrite should read 0 mg/L, and temperature/oxygen should be stable.
– Practical restart checklist (quick but thorough)
1) Heater stable for 30–60 minutes
2) Air/flow running continuously
3) Dechlorinated fill confirmed (fresh conditioner dosed)
4) Test ammonia and nitrite before reintroducing fish
5) Re-test every 24 hours during the restart phase

Frequently Asked Questions
What’s the safest way to clean an old fish tank without harming your fish?
If your fish are still alive, move them to a clean temporary holding tank with a heater and a filter sponge running to keep beneficial bacteria alive. Unplug everything, remove decorations and gravel, and only scrub the glass with an aquarium-safe sponge or scraper—never household soap or chemicals. Use old tank water for rinsing (not tap water if you can avoid it) and refill with conditioned water to protect aquarium fish from chlorine and ammonia spikes.
How do I clean old fish tank glass that has heavy algae or hard water spots?
Start by scraping off algae with a dedicated aquarium algae scraper or razor blade used only on glass surfaces. For hard water spots, soak affected parts with white vinegar diluted with water for a short time, then rinse thoroughly until there’s no vinegar smell and no residue. Avoid abrasive pads that can scratch acrylic; if your tank is acrylic, use only microfiber cloths and acrylic-safe cleaners.
How should I clean a grimy old fish tank filter and what parts should I replace?
Remove filter media and rinse it gently in a bucket of old aquarium water—do not use tap water, which can kill beneficial bacteria. Replace only worn-out or physically damaged parts, like certain cartridges, while keeping as much biological media as possible for a mature filter. If the old tank has persistent odor or cloudiness, consider a deep clean of the housing and check for clogged impellers or tubing blockages before restarting.
Best way to clean old aquarium gravel and remove trapped waste?
Use a gravel vacuum (siphon) to lift debris from the bottom while doing a water change, so you’re removing gunk without fully stripping the tank. If the gravel is extremely dirty, transfer it to a separate container and rinse in batches until water runs clearer, but avoid over-washing until it’s sterile. When rebuilding your old fish tank, reassemble the substrate carefully and monitor water parameters—old tanks often release trapped organics that can spike ammonia.
Which chemicals should I avoid when cleaning an old fish tank?
Avoid detergents, bleach, ammonia cleaners, glass cleaners, and “natural” scented products because even small residues can irritate fish gills or cause toxic reactions. Never use soap on aquarium surfaces, and don’t apply cleaning chemicals to filter parts that touch aquarium water. Stick to aquarium-safe methods like hot water rinses, diluted vinegar for mineral buildup (followed by thorough rinsing), and dedicated tools for aquarium glass and accessories.
